When Mike Algeron Wilcox was born on 3 February 1902, in Saginaw, Lane, Oregon, United States, his father, William Wallace Wilcox, was 44 and his mother, Olive Edna Roach, was 39. He married Eva May Newman on 2 May 1925, in Grants Pass, Josephine, Oregon, United States. They were the parents of at least 1 son. He lived in Grants Pass Election Precinct 3, Josephine, Oregon, United States in 1940 and Grants Pass, Josephine, Oregon, United States in 1950. He died on 19 August 1952, in Josephine, Oregon, United States, at the age of 50, and was buried in Grants Pass, Josephine, Oregon, United States.
